Transaction 17ef8bf032f67e746593b41cb0be70c424f2500ac006eca86ba9d68af22161a9
1 Input
1 Output
-
17ef8bf032f67e746593b41cb0be70c424f2500ac006eca86ba9d68af22161a9:0
- value
- 15025270
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5c4e6cd9706e6abe5d8bd428933b200697bc8f1
- address
- ltc1q6hzwdnvhqmn2hewch4pgjvajqp5hhj836u8795